Construction and Practice of“Four in One”Stereoscopic Teaching Model Driven by Open Education Projects

LIU Zanyu   

  1. Guangzhou Open University, Guangzhou Guangdong, 510091, China
  • Online:2024-05-25 Published:2024-07-16

Abstract: Open education aims to cultivate high-quality vocational applied talents, but the short duration of the education system and uneven foundation of students pose great challenges to high-quality teaching. In response to teaching difficulties, the author has constructed a project-driven“four in one”three-dimensional teaching model that combines theoretical teaching with practical operation, learning process with work process, learning content with work content, and practical training site with project site. The model integrates real engineering projects into three courses: architectural drawing foundation, computer-aided design, and materials and construction technology, achieving authentic teaching true learning, breaking through time and space limitations, and achieving good teaching results.
